677手游网_最好玩的手机游戏下载门户站
当前位置: 首页 > 游戏动态

安卓系统运行appjava,Java在Android系统中的应用开发概述

来源:小编 更新:2025-04-29 05:04:34

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

你有没有想过,你的手机里那些好玩的应用程序是怎么来的呢?是不是觉得它们就像魔法一样,一点就亮,一点就开?其实,这背后可是有大学问的哦!今天,就让我带你一探究竟,看看安卓系统是如何运行Java编写的应用程序的。

安卓系统:你的手机大脑

想象你的手机就像一个聪明的大脑,而安卓系统就是它的操作系统。这个操作系统负责管理手机的所有功能,就像大脑指挥身体一样。安卓系统是基于Linux内核的,这意味着它非常强大,而且开源,让开发者们可以自由地发挥创意。

Java:编程语言的魔法师

那么,这些应用程序是怎么写出来的呢?这就不得不提到Java了。Java是一种编程语言,它就像一个魔法师,能够创造出各种各样的应用程序。Java的特点是跨平台,这意味着用Java编写的程序可以在不同的操作系统上运行,就像魔法师可以施展不同的魔法一样。

安卓系统运行Java应用程序的奥秘

那么,安卓系统是如何运行Java应用程序的呢?这里有几个关键步骤:

1. 编写Java代码:开发者使用Java编写应用程序的代码,就像魔法师在纸上画符一样。

2. 编译Java代码:写完代码后,需要用Java编译器将其编译成字节码。这个过程就像魔法师将画符变成真正的魔法。

3. 打包成APK文件:编译好的字节码需要打包成APK文件,这是安卓应用程序的安装包。就像魔法师将魔法变成一个可以携带的物品。

4. 安装到手机上:将APK文件安装到手机上,安卓系统会将其解析,并在Java虚拟机(JVM)中执行字节码。这个过程就像魔法师施展魔法,让物品变得有生命力。

Android Studio:开发者的魔法工具箱

那么,开发者是如何使用Java编写安卓应用程序的呢?这就需要用到Android Studio了。Android Studio是Google推出的官方集成开发环境(IDE),它就像一个魔法工具箱,里面包含了所有开发安卓应用程序所需的工具。

在Android Studio中,开发者可以:

- 编写Java代码:使用代码编辑器编写应用程序的代码。

- 设计用户界面:使用布局编辑器设计应用程序的界面。

- 调试和测试:使用调试工具测试应用程序,确保它能够正常运行。

- 打包和发布:将应用程序打包成APK文件,并发布到Google Play等应用商店。

Java开发安卓应用程序的乐趣

使用Java开发安卓应用程序是一件非常有趣的事情。你可以根据自己的想法,创造出各种各样的应用程序,让它们在手机上运行。这个过程就像是一个魔法师在创造自己的魔法世界。

不过,要注意的是,虽然Java是一种非常强大的编程语言,但使用它开发安卓应用程序也有一些挑战。比如,Java代码可能会比较复杂,需要一定的编程基础才能理解。

通过这篇文章,你有没有对安卓系统运行Java应用程序有了更深入的了解呢?其实,这个世界充满了奇妙,只要我们用心去探索,就能发现其中的奥秘。那么,下次当你打开手机上的应用程序时,不妨想想,这背后可是有无数开发者辛勤付出的结果哦!


玩家评论

此处添加你的第三方评论代码
Copyright © 2018-2024 677手游网 版权所有